Apollo's Story
Meet Apollo!! (case #6897)<br/><br/>Apollo is a 2.5-year-old Malinois/Mastiff mix with a big brain, big energy, and an even bigger heart. He came to us as a stray, but he’s now ready to blast off into his forever home with the right co-pilot by his side.<br/><br/>This handsome guy thrives on mental and physical stimulation—Apollo doesn’t just want a walk, he wants a mission. Training sessions, structured exercise, enrichment toys, learning new skills…that’s his happy place. When he’s bored, he may invent his own entertainment (and trust us, you probably won’t approve), so an active, engaged household is a must.<br/><br/>Apollo knows sit and is eager and quick to learn more. He greets people initially with enthusiastic gusto, so clear boundaries and guidance will help him channel that excitement into good manners. The good news? He’s smart, motivated, and absolutely capable of becoming an exceptional companion with the right structure.<br/><br/>He did wonderfully meeting other dogs and may do best with a canine buddy who can help burn off energy and show him the ropes. A confident dog sibling could be the perfect workout partner.<br/><br/>Apollo has a great attitude and is neutral in all situations. If you enjoy working with dogs that are smarter than most people, love training as bonding time, and see the journey as part of the fun—you’ll find Apollo incredibly rewarding. Apollo knows how to make good use of downtime, sprawling out nearby quietly and calmly. And you won't find a dog more ready to sing your praises, affectionate without being too needy, and ready to channel the welcome wagon when you return.<br/><br/>With patience, consistency, and daily outlets for both his brain and body, Apollo will repay you with loyalty, devotion, and endless affection. He’s looking for someone who is excited to build something amazing together.<br/><br/>Ready for a little adventure? Apollo is waiting.
